Newbies at PBA
The Manchester office of development and infrastructure consultancy Peter Brett Associates LLP has recruited two staff to its planning team, taking to 22 the total number of fee earners in the office.
Daniel Wheelwright has joined as principal planner, having previously worked in the policy team at Ryedale Council where he was involved in guiding the Ryedale Local Plan Strategy and Helmsley Plan Sites documents successfully through examination. Wheelwright has gained a wide range of experience working for a number of local authorities primarily on residential, retail, employment land and infrastructure matters.
Bal Tiwana joined as assistant planner, having previously worked within the strategic land team at Gladman Developments. Tiwana has experience in finding sites, research, monitoring planning policy, in-depth analysis of housing land supply and the preparation of residential planning applications throughout the country. He will build upon his residential planning background, while working on a more varied portfolio of work utilising his first class degree in economics.
Bernard Greep, director and head of PBA’s Manchester office, said: “We are very pleased to welcome Daniel and Bal to the team. They are both excellent planners and they are already very busy, reflecting the continuing upsurge in the development market.”
